Transaction 83790226a71a68444016414cbaadc1568445fb3e1e151d0a967f36d11929b552
1 Input
2 Outputs
- 83790226a71a68444016414cbaadc1568445fb3e1e151d0a967f36d11929b552:0
- 83790226a71a68444016414cbaadc1568445fb3e1e151d0a967f36d11929b552:1
value 259742
address 3L6XS79kz6B8HPcr4NoDVrYRiW9qSx5h9E
value 908310
address 1EoY1gEFGTNimVvhzYEZD6FCCNsfXPb88A